Why Apple Shares Are Trading Higher By 6%; Here Are 20 Stocks Moving Premarket

Avi Kapoor
May 03, 2024

Shares of Apple Inc. (NASDAQ:AAPL) rose sharply in today's pre-market trading after the company reported better reported better-than-expected results for its second quarter.

The company announced a $110-billion stock buyback program and a one-penny-per-share increase in its quarterly dividend.

Apple shares jumped 5.9% to $183.24 in pre-market trading.

Here are some other stocks moving in pre-market trading.

Gainers

  • Vaxxinity, Inc. (NASDAQ:VAXX) gained 45.8% to $0.1519 in pre-market trading after falling 9% on Thursday. Vaxxinity recently announced its intention to voluntarily delist and deregister its Class A common stock.
  • El Pollo Loco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:LOCO) gained 23.1% to $10.59 in pre-market trading after the company reported better-than-expected first-quarter results.
  • AXT, Inc. (NASDAQ:AXTI) rose 23.8% to $3.75 in today's pre-market trading after the company reported better-than-expected first-quarter financial results.
  • Jaguar Health, Inc. (NASDAQ:JAGX) jumped 20.7% to $0.3540 in pre-market trading after surging 30% on Thursday.
  • Ardelyx, Inc. (NASDAQ:ARDX) shares gained 19.2% to $8.09 in pre-market trading after the company reported better-than-expected first-quarter financial results.
  • OneSpan Inc. (NASDAQ:OSPN) shares gained 18.6% to $13.00 in pre-market trading after the company reported better-than-expected first-quarter adjusted EPS and sales.
  • Rapid Micro Biosystems Inc (NASDAQ:RPID) shares rose 16.2% to $1.15 in pre-market trading.
  • The OLB Group, Inc. (NASDAQ:OLB) shares gained 19.8% to $0.5636 in pre-market trading after gaining 12% on Thursday. The company announced its shareholders approve a 1-for-10 reverse split.
  • Amgen Inc. (NASDAQ:AMGN) shares rose 14.2% to $318.01 in pre-market trading after the company reported better-than-expected first-quarter financial results. Also, the company announced a $50 million milestone payment from Royalty Pharma.

Losers

  • NanoVibronix, Inc. (NASDAQ:NAOV) fell 44.8% to $0.3988 in pre-market trading after gaining 7% on Thursday.
  • Sprout Social, Inc. (NASDAQ:SPT) shares declined 25.2% to $36.00 in pre-market trading after the company reported worse-than-expected first-quarter revenue results.
  • Marin Software Incorporated (NASDAQ:MRIN) fell 19.4% to $2.54 in pre-market trading after the company reported a year-over-year decrease on first-quarter revenue results.
  • Stem, Inc. (NYSE:STEM) shares fell 18.7% to $1.55 in pre-market trading after the company reported worse-than-expected first-quarter financial results and cut its FY24 revenue guidance.
  • Terran Orbital Corporation (NYSE:LLAP) shares fell 18.5% to $1.05 in pre-market trading fter Lockheed Martin withdrew its buyout proposal.
  • Cloudflare, Inc. (NYSE:NET) fell 14% to $76.50 pre-market trading after the company reported first-quarter financial results and issued FY24 revenue guidance below estimates.
  • Trupanion, Inc. (NASDAQ:TRUP) shares declined 13% to $20.68 in pre-market trading following first-quarter results.
  • BigBear.ai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:BBAI) shares fell 12.1% to $1.52 in pre-market trading after the company reported worse-than-expected first-quarter financial results.
  • Expedia Group, Inc. (NASDAQ:EXPE) shares declined 10.1% to $121.92 in pre-market trading after the company lowered its full-year guidance.
  • Fortinet, Inc. (NASDAQ:FTNT) fell 8.3% to $59.81 pre-market trading after the company reported its first-quarter financial results.
